Zbl 1192.65053
Noor, Muhammad Aslam
Iterative methods for nonlinear equations using homotopy perturbation technique.
(English)
[J] Appl. Math. Inf. Sci. 4, No. 2, 227-235 (2010). ISSN 1935-0090

Summary: We suggest and analyze some iterative methods for solving nonlinear equations using {\it J.-H. He's} homotopy perturbation technique [Appl. Math. Comput. 135, No.~1, 81--84 (2003; Zbl 1023.65039)] coupled with a system of equations. In addition, we show that the homotopy polynomial is exactly the Adomian polynomial and this establishes the equivalence between the homotopy perturbation and the decomposition techniques. Our method of establishing the equivalence between these methods is very simple as compared with others.
